The video tutorial provides guidance on safely using Arduino boards. It emphasizes that while the current and voltage in Arduino are low, there is a risk of short circuits that can damage components. The tutorial outlines basic safety rules, such as powering off the Arduino before making modifications, double-checking circuits, and avoiding metallic tools when the board is powered. It stresses the importance of connecting components to a common ground for safety and accuracy. By following these guidelines, users can confidently build circuits and applications without fear of damaging their Arduino boards.
